      1 /*
      2  * dirblock.c --- directory block routines.
      3  *
      4  * Copyright (C) 1995, 1996 Theodore Ts'o.
      5  *
      6  * %Begin-Header%
      7  * This file may be redistributed under the terms of the GNU Public
      8  * License.
      9  * %End-Header%
     10  */
     11 
     12 #include <stdio.h>
     13 #if HAVE_UNISTD_H
     14 #include <unistd.h>
     15 #endif
     16 #include <string.h>
     17 #include <time.h>
     18 
     19 #include "ext2_fs.h"
     20 #include "ext2fs.h"
     21 
     22 errcode_t ext2fs_read_dir_block2(ext2_filsys fs, blk_t block,
     23 				 void *buf, int flags EXT2FS_ATTR((unused)))
     24 {
     25 	errcode_t	retval;
     26 	char		*p, *end;
     27 	struct ext2_dir_entry *dirent;
     28 	unsigned int	name_len, rec_len, do_swap;
     29 
     30 
     31  	retval = io_channel_read_blk(fs->io, block, 1, buf);
     32 	if (retval)
     33 		return retval;
     34 #ifdef EXT2FS_ENABLE_SWAPFS
     35 	do_swap = (fs->flags & (EXT2_FLAG_SWAP_BYTES|
     36 				EXT2_FLAG_SWAP_BYTES_READ)) != 0;
     37 #endif
     38 	p = (char *) buf;
     39 	end = (char *) buf + fs->blocksize;
     40 	while (p < end-8) {
     41 		dirent = (struct ext2_dir_entry *) p;
     42 #ifdef EXT2FS_ENABLE_SWAPFS
     43 		if (do_swap) {
     44 			dirent->inode = ext2fs_swab32(dirent->inode);
     45 			dirent->rec_len = ext2fs_swab16(dirent->rec_len);
     46 			dirent->name_len = ext2fs_swab16(dirent->name_len);
     47 		}
     48 #endif
     49 		name_len = dirent->name_len;
     50 #ifdef WORDS_BIGENDIAN
     51 		if (flags & EXT2_DIRBLOCK_V2_STRUCT)
     52 			dirent->name_len = ext2fs_swab16(dirent->name_len);
     53 #endif
     54 		rec_len = dirent->rec_len;
     55 		if ((rec_len < 8) || (rec_len % 4)) {
     56 			rec_len = 8;
     57 			retval = EXT2_ET_DIR_CORRUPTED;
     58 		}
     59 		if (((name_len & 0xFF) + 8) > dirent->rec_len)
     60 			retval = EXT2_ET_DIR_CORRUPTED;
     61 		p += rec_len;
     62 	}
     63 	return retval;
     64 }
     65 
     66 errcode_t ext2fs_read_dir_block(ext2_filsys fs, blk_t block,
     67 				 void *buf)
     68 {
     69 	return ext2fs_read_dir_block2(fs, block, buf, 0);
     70 }
     71 
     72 
     73 errcode_t ext2fs_write_dir_block2(ext2_filsys fs, blk_t block,
     74 				  void *inbuf, int flags EXT2FS_ATTR((unused)))
     75 {
     76 #ifdef EXT2FS_ENABLE_SWAPFS
     77 	int		do_swap = 0;
     78 	errcode_t	retval;
     79 	char		*p, *end;
     80 	char		*buf = 0;
     81 	struct ext2_dir_entry *dirent;
     82 
     83 	if ((fs->flags & EXT2_FLAG_SWAP_BYTES) ||
     84 	    (fs->flags & EXT2_FLAG_SWAP_BYTES_WRITE))
     85 		do_swap = 1;
     86 
     87 #ifndef WORDS_BIGENDIAN
     88 	if (!do_swap)
     89 		return io_channel_write_blk(fs->io, block, 1, (char *) inbuf);
     90 #endif
     91 
     92 	retval = ext2fs_get_mem(fs->blocksize, &buf);
     93 	if (retval)
     94 		return retval;
     95 	memcpy(buf, inbuf, fs->blocksize);
     96 	p = buf;
     97 	end = buf + fs->blocksize;
     98 	while (p < end) {
     99 		dirent = (struct ext2_dir_entry *) p;
    100 		if ((dirent->rec_len < 8) ||
    101 		    (dirent->rec_len % 4)) {
    102 			ext2fs_free_mem(&buf);
    103 			return (EXT2_ET_DIR_CORRUPTED);
    104 		}
    105 		p += dirent->rec_len;
    106 		if (do_swap) {
    107 			dirent->inode = ext2fs_swab32(dirent->inode);
    108 			dirent->rec_len = ext2fs_swab16(dirent->rec_len);
    109 			dirent->name_len = ext2fs_swab16(dirent->name_len);
    110 		}
    111 #ifdef WORDS_BIGENDIAN
    112 		if (flags & EXT2_DIRBLOCK_V2_STRUCT)
    113 			dirent->name_len = ext2fs_swab16(dirent->name_len);
    114 #endif
    115 	}
    116  	retval = io_channel_write_blk(fs->io, block, 1, buf);
    117 	ext2fs_free_mem(&buf);
    118 	return retval;
    119 #else
    120  	return io_channel_write_blk(fs->io, block, 1, (char *) inbuf);
    121 #endif
    122 }
    123 
    124 
    125 errcode_t ext2fs_write_dir_block(ext2_filsys fs, blk_t block,
    126 				 void *inbuf)
    127 {
    128 	return ext2fs_write_dir_block2(fs, block, inbuf, 0);
    129 }
